durandal-2.0

    0熱度

    1回答

    我一直在使用DurandalJs開發一個應用程序,我已經在域XXX中保存了一組核心功能(JS,Html文件)。我有一個使用來自域XXX的JS,Html文件的客戶端應用程序(域YYY)。我將DurandalJs設置爲從不同的域注入JavaScript viewModel(和相關的視圖)。它工作得很好。 我正在學習AngularJs,並試圖弄清楚如何做到這一點。是否可以使用AngularJs注入來自不

    2熱度

    3回答

    也許我錯過了在durandal中導航的點,但是如果我想觸發按鈕上的一個視圖點擊,這是如何完成的? 我將一個按鈕數據綁定到視圖模型中的點擊功能。然而,當viewmodel被加載時,它會立即觸發視圖重定向。 觀點: <button data-bind="click: gotoPage('mypage')">go somewhere</button> 視圖模型: gotoPage: function

    0熱度

    1回答

    在DurandalJS中,我在ViewModel中創建了一個激活器,它將與視圖中的Compose綁定綁定。微不足道的例子: var ViewModel = function(){ this.childView = activator.create(); this.activate = function(whyIsThisUndefined){ console.error('We

    6熱度

    1回答

    當我嘗試使用兒童路線時,我收到「路線未找到」。爲了涵蓋我的基礎,下面是如何設計應用程序中的路由。 的main.js文件包含路由爲頂級導航和被原樣 router.map([ { route: 'LOC', moduleId: 'LOC', title: 'LC', nav: 3 } ]); 我的頁面的頁腳原樣 router.map('About',

    0熱度

    1回答

    我正在使用durandal在查看模型之間傳遞消息。所以我用下面的代碼來發送消息 return (datacontext.getData("Test, testData)) .then(app.trigger('FireEvent', `dataObsArray`)) .fail(queryFailed); 然後我用下面的代碼來檢索消息 app.on('FireE

    0熱度

    1回答

    我在建立在mvs web api上的durandal Project中工作。 但是,有一段時間它運行時再次運行Application_Start(在Global.asax中)。 爲什麼?當第一個請求到達服務器時,它必須發生。 例如,在Application_Start中我初始化了一些類singlotone-intance,並且它們被再次初始化!這對我的應用程序不好!

    0熱度

    1回答

    使用Durandal小工具時,必須爲每個小工具創建一個文件夾,然後爲每個文件夾創建2個文件。例如mywidget文件夾包含view.html,model.js文件。 該命名風格使得在解決方案中很難找到文件。有什麼辦法來命名這些文件名稱,如mywidget.html,mywidget.js?

    0熱度

    1回答

    我在視圖上使用kendo UI網格,這是使用mvvm淘汰的durandal 2.0應用程序的一部分。 在一個特定的觀點,有必要顯示具有列的動態數量劍道格, 所以每次視圖訪問,格列可能具有比上訪問不同的計數。 現在,作爲緩衝功能(適用於這種觀點太),因此對於隨後的訪問網格行正在改變,以反映數據的變化,但是網格標題(包括列數)保持原樣的一次初訪期間查看。 注意:如果我禁用了用於撰寫此視圖的撰寫緩存,則

    1熱度

    1回答

    我想配置Durandal子路由。我有一個上級路由器負責的女巫的公共部分: //main router return router.map(config.publicRoutes) .buildNavigationModel() .mapUnknownRoutes('account/login', '#login/') .activate(); //publi

    2熱度

    1回答

    我的應用程序中有一對viewmodel/view用於顯示不同的數據。顯示的數據由某些用戶輸入生成,並且每個數據集的單獨路由都在路由器上註冊。 問題是因爲相同的視圖/ viewmodel用於不同的路由,當它們之間導航時,view-viewmodel之間的綁定不刷新。 掛鉤到canReuseForRoute回調我設法刷新了viewModel,但視圖沒有刷新。 我試着在router綁定上使用cacheV